Background
When a pipeline is produced, the length of the pipeline is generally limited in consideration of the processing requirements and the transportation convenience requirements, and the laying length of the pipeline is not limited, so that the pipeline needs to be connected when being laid and used.
However, the models of the existing pipeline connectors are fixed, the corresponding pipeline connectors can be replaced when the pipelines with different diameters are connected, and the connectors cannot be communicated with each other, so that the connectors with different models need to be used on the same pipeline, the construction complexity is increased when the pipelines are connected, and meanwhile, the installation cost is also increased.

Detailed Description
The present invention will be further described with reference to the following detailed description.
The pipeline connecting device for water supply and drainage construction provided in the diagram 1 comprises a first pipeline 6 and a second pipeline 3 to be connected, wherein one end of the first pipeline 6 is sleeved with a first joint 4 for connection, one end of the second pipeline 3 is sleeved with a second joint 2 for connection, the first joint 4 and the second joint 2 are connected to connect the first pipeline 6 and the second pipeline 3, one end of the first joint 4 connected with the first pipeline 6 and one end of the second joint 2 connected with the second pipeline 3 are both in threaded connection with a first adapter 1 for adapting to the first pipeline 6 and the second pipeline 3 with different diameters, a second adapter 5 with the same effect as the first adapter 1 is sleeved in the first adapter 1, a limiting block 11 for limiting movement when the first joint 4 and the second joint 2 are in butt joint is arranged on the second joint 2, and a locking mechanism 7 hung on the limiting block 11 is correspondingly arranged on the first joint 4, locking mechanical system 7 is used for with 11 butts of stopper, accomplishes the fixed of first joint 4 and second joint 2, and the equal sculpture of the interior outer two sides of first adapter 1 and the surface of second adapter 5 has the screw thread 17 of being convenient for to connect, and the one end an organic whole that the second connects 2 is connected with the bayonet joint 8 that is used for the butt joint, and corresponds on the first joint 4 that corresponds offer the spliced eye that holds bayonet joint 8, the gomphosis has the packing ring 9 that is used for the leak protection in the spliced eye of first joint 4.
In fig. 2 and 3, the locking mechanism 7 includes a guide block 16 fixed on the first joint 4 for determining the movement direction and movement distance of the locking mechanism 7, a sliding groove is formed on the outer side surface of the guide block 16, a sliding block 15 connected with the locking mechanism 7 is slidably connected on the sliding groove, a hook 10 for abutting against the limit block 11 is integrally connected on the upper surface of the sliding block 15, a screw 13 for driving the hook 10 to move horizontally is connected to the tail of the guide block 16 through a bearing, a connecting block 14 is connected to the screw 13 in a threaded manner, the upper surface of the connecting block 14 is connected with the lower surface of the hook 10, a groove for extending and retracting the limit block 11 is formed on the upper surface of the second joint 2, a spring 12 for resetting the limit block 11 is installed in the groove, the limit block 11 is assembled in the groove on the upper surface of the second joint 2 and connected with the upper surface of the spring 12, when the second joint 2 is connected with the first joint 4 through a plug 8, in order to prevent the first joint 4 and the second joint 2 from being disconnected, the first joint and the second joint are in interference connection through a locking mechanism 7 and a limiting block 11, a hook 10 arranged on the locking mechanism 7 can drive a connecting block 14 integrally connected with the hook 10 to perform threaded motion through the rotation of a screw 13, so that the hook 10 performs horizontal motion on a guide block 16, a synchronous slide block 15 in sliding connection on the guide block 16 can restrict the hook 10 to perform only horizontal motion, when the screw 13 drives the hook 10 to move towards the second joint 2, the front end of the hook 10 contacts the limiting block 11, the side edge of the limiting block 11 performs oblique motion, when the hook 10 moves forwards, the hook collides the limiting block 11, so that the limiting block 11 retracts into a groove on the second joint 2, the limiting block 11 retracts to make a space for the hook 10 to continue to move forwards, when the hook 10 passes through the area of the limiting block 11, the limiting block 11 is reset through a spring 12 when the hook 10 does not collide, the screw 13 is used for driving the hook 10 to move in the opposite direction, so that the vertical surface of the hook 10 is abutted against the vertical surface of the limit block 11, and the hook 10 is abutted against the limit block 11 to complete the locking of the first joint 4 and the second joint 2.
In fig. 3 and 4, the ends of the first adapter 1 and the second adapter 5 are each provided with a flange 18, the flanging 18 can prevent the connecting seam of the port from being shielded by the flanging 18 when the first adapter 1 or the second adapter 5 is connected with the first connector 4 or the second connector 2, prevent dust from entering the seam, meanwhile, the diameter of the flange 18 is larger than the diameter of the port of the first connector 4 and the second connector 2, so that the depth of the first adapter 1 or the second adapter 5 entering the first connector 4 or the second connector 2 can be limited, and the diameter of the tail end of the flange 18 of the second adapter 5 is equal to the diameter of the front end of the flange 18 of the first adapter 1, thereby make first adapter 1 and second adapter 5 smooth comparatively pleasing to the eye connecting the trailing flank, the equal sculpture of the inside and outside two sides of first adapter 1 and the surface of second adapter 5 has screw thread 17, makes first adapter 1 and second adapter 5 can carry out threaded connection through the screw thread.
